Canadian officials say that in a meeting between Justin Trudeau and Mohammed bin Salman, it was decided to restore diplomatic relations.


Riyadh: The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Saudi Arabia and Canada have announced the restoration of their diplomatic relations, ending the dispute of 2018 over human rights.
The statement issued by the Saudi Ministry of Foreign Affairs stated that after the talks between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man and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au, diplomatic relations are being restored by the two countries.
The statement added that relations between the two countries are being restored from where they were severed.

Canadian officials say that in a meeting between Justin Trudeau and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man on the sidelines of the Asia Pacific Economic Co-Operation (APEC) in Bangkok, it was decided to restore diplomatic relations. Trade restrictions on Arab countries will also be lifted.
They added that in recent years, Saudi Arabia has emerged as an important global player, Saudi Arabia helped us in the evacuation of Canadians stuck in Sudan and it is also playing an important role in finding solutions to the Sudan problem.
